Output 84525b67c20067a1e053b9a9d8fec6e01bdeb5209d1912c672f0ea6f97dbdbd2:35

value
987103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6955fdaddb0fa4e7c9b2969518851ba7d0bed8d OP_EQUAL
address
3JLRrB5BM5h2XMzbyQ8DdS2jVKQSc8xwVk
transaction
84525b67c20067a1e053b9a9d8fec6e01bdeb5209d1912c672f0ea6f97dbdbd2
confirmations
198307
spent
true